We need to re-design the Qt.

8 Categories, with tabs

1) Overview + basic stats are what the user first sees,
2) Wallet , tabs here are send/receive and history and Assets Page (for colored coins and contracts)
3) Communication :- mesages and irc
4) Network status : Banknodes , stats engine , etc
5) Utilities :- block browser (gonna expand this one) , mining etc + (minimal highly pruned decentralized forum)
6) Crytpo 3.0  :- bidding , ratings , voting etc
7) Open slot for on chain exchange + banking +bn hosting stuff
Cool Help/options / dev contact details



 Thoughts ?

Silly question but does "sergenerate" still work in wallet to solo mine?

Still works without problem, setgenerate true "number of cores",  I guess that miningkeys.dat and bnminingkey= in conf is needed.
